About Robinson Plage
Robinson Plage is a popular dive site with easy access and varied underwater scenery. The dive explores sandy bottom areas and rock formations across a shallow depth range. It is suitable for divers of all levels and features local freshwater fauna that can include perch, pike, and crayfish.
